Full fund details
- Objective
- Tracks the total return of the ICE BofA US Cash Pay High Yield Constrained Index.
- Strategy
- Invests primarily in U.S. dollar denominated below investment grade corporate debt to track the ICE BofA US Cash Pay High Yield Constrained Index. Uses sampling techniques to achieve performance similar to the index, while maintaining a portfolio concentrated in below investment grade bonds.
- Inception date
- July 10, 2023
